Actor Will Smith says he was so exhausted from partying with the younger stars of Suicide Squad that he had to take regular naps.

The 47-year-old actor, who plays antihero Deadshot in the DC Comics blockbuster, has admitted he required plenty of shut-eye after partying with his castmates including Cara Delevingne, 23, and Margot Robbie, 26, reported Female First.

Speaking at the European premiere of the movie at London's Odeon Leicester Square, he said, "I'm 47. Do not hang out with 20-year-olds. Do not do it. It ruins every aspect of your 40-year-old life when you try to hang out with 20-year-olds.

"I had about six weeks on set when I was like: 'I can be 20, this is fun'. But from tattooing, to working 14-hour days and then hanging out for four hours, and parties on set...I need a nap."
